    I think if you listen to Dolly Parton's original written in 1974 as a tribute to Porter Wagner when she was leaving his show you would understand the first part. The audience is fellow County Music artists, singers, songwriters and musicians. Dolly wrote, "I Will Always Love You" and her famous "Jolene" on the same napkin in a 24 hour period.
    Reba Mcentire was Kelly's mother-in-law and this performance was to honor Dolly, not compare to Whitney Houston. Regardless who sings the song, Dolly gets the Royalties. Dolly Refused to give the song to Elvis Presley because his manager wanted everything and Dolly refused.
